Senior Python DeveloperExperience: 4 - 12 Years Exp
Salary : Competitive
Preferred Notice Period: Within 15 Days
Shift: 10:00AM to 6:00PM IST
Opportunity Type: Hybrid (Vadodara)
Placement Type: Permanent(*Note: This is a requirement for one of Uplers' Clients)Must have skills required :
Python Programming, Rest APIs, SQL/PL-SQLJeavio (One of Uplers' Clients) is Looking for:
Senior Python Developer who is passionate about their work, eager to learn and grow, and who is committed to delivering exceptional results. If you are a team player, with a positive attitude and a desire to make a difference, then we want to hear from you.
Role Overview Description
Job Description
We are seeking a Senior Python Developer to join our Applied AI team, which is working on cutting-edge
research and development in AI. You will be a key contributor in architecture planning and implementing
scalable solutions, setting technical standards, and driving best practices for the team. The ideal candidate
is a problem solver with deep experience in Python, micro services, and AI. You will also collaborate with
the Product Manager and CTO to translate high-level ideas into scalable systems and mentor junior team
members to foster a learning culture.Essential Functions include, but are not limited to the following.
You will be expected to:
Architect and develop scalable AI-powered applications using Python.
Collaborate with the product team to align technical solutions with business goals.
Set coding standards, conduct code reviews, and ensure the technical quality of the team's work.
Work on micro services and manage multi-code architecture for scalability and performance.
Keep up-to-date with the latest advancements in Generative AI and inspire the team to explore new
Technologies.
Mentor junior developers, fostering a learning environment and promoting knowledge sharing within the team.
Suggest appropriate technologies and platforms to use to deliver customer requirements
Improving and streamlining existing systems, requiring a keen attention to detail and a commitment to high-quality, maintainable, and future-proof code.
Communicate and and work with cross functional teams
Work closely with Product Managers to create the product & technology roadmap
Ensure projects are developed in accordance with established engineering processes, adhering to
scope, schedule constraints and agile project plans
Contribute to all phases in the software lifecycle requirements analysis, solution design,
development, and deploymentRequirements
Key technical expertise areas expected for this role:
Python Expertise: Strong command of Python, with a focus on developing robust and scalable AI- driven applications.
REST API development using Rest frameworks like Django, Fast API or Flask or any popular framework
Demonstrable ability to learn new programming languages and frameworks quickly
Good troubleshooting skills
Strong problem-solving skills
Strong Database knowledge in PostgreSQL/MySQL
Should be proactive, collaborative, and ready to tackle complex challenges in a fast-paced environment.
Experience designing and implementing RESTful APIsAdditional areas that would add value: Experience with distributed systems with specific focus on security and scalability
Strong understanding of Design Patterns & their application in system design
Using DevOps & Infrastructure tooling
Docker Understanding
Test Driven & Behavior Driven Development
Experience with automated testing suites, like Jest or Mocha.
Experience working in Agile Scrum/Kanban methodologies
Familiarity with deploying scalable applications on cloud platforms (AWS).
Knowledge of DevOps practices, continuous integration, and deployment pipelines.
Applied AI Concepts: Experience working with large language models (LLMs)How to apply for this opportunity:
Easy 3-Step Process:
1. Click On Apply! And Register or log in on our portal
2. Upload updated Resume & Complete the Screening Form
3. Increase your chances to get shortlisted & meet the client for the Interview!About Our Client:
The company was founded to help entrepreneurs realize their vision. They build amazing products with their portfolio companies. Their culture is the guiding beacon for every member of the family. It imbibes the values and beliefs that drive us. They believe in a set of guiding principles, and uphold their core values in all their endeavours both internally with employees and externally with their clients. The company services accelerate product development while reducing R&D spending for early and growth-stage companies looking to stretch their funds. They do this by providing product architecture, management and development services in a unique skin-in-the-game delivery model designed specifically for startups.About Uplers:
Our goal is to make hiring and getting hired reliable, simple, and fast. Our role will be to help all our talents find and apply for relevant product and engineering job opportunities and progress in their career.(Note: There are many more opportunities apart from this on the portal.)So, if you are ready for a new challenge, a great work environment, and an opportunity to take your career to the next level, don't hesitate to apply today. We are waiting for you!
Keyskills: Rest Apis Python SQL Django Fast Api PLSQL Python Development Flask
Uplers is a one-stop digital services company delivering end-to-end web, design, digital marketing, and email production services to businesses and agencies across 52+ Nations. Backed by a team of 550+ digital expert.